Calm Place Therapy Room offers a purpose-designed, professional space for counsellors, psychotherapists, psychologists, coaches and other talking therapy practitioners, with flexible booking options to suit your practice needs.

Our warm and welcoming therapy room is available to rent in the village of Duston, Northampton. An ideal space for talking therapies, the room is situated within a beautiful listed building and benefits from its own separate client entrance and free reserved parking. 

Inside, the space is bright and airy with high ceilings and a large window to provide natural light. Frosted window film ensures that clients feel comfortable in a quiet, discreet environment. Decor and furniture have been both thoughtfully sourced and arranged to create a calm, inviting atmosphere that supports the therapeutic relationship and the meaningful work taking place.

How It Works

Our therapy room to rent is currently available Monday to Friday between 8.30am and 4pm. It can be booked for individual sessions, as well as morning, afternoon or full day block bookings; offering you true flexibility to suit your practice needs.

Bookings can be made up to six weeks in advance. We’d also be happy to discuss longer term rentals on an individual basis, offering potential flexibility on available hours and a discounted rate. Please contact us if this is something you’re interested in.

The Booking Process

1. Get in touch 

If you’re interested in using Calm Place Therapy Room, please email us and tell us a little about your practice, including the type of therapy or service you provide. 

2. Come and see the room

We ask all new practitioners to visit us before making their first booking. We’ll show you around the space, answer any questions and make sure the room is suitable for your practice. Visits can be arranged via email. 

3. Complete our checks 

Before you’re able to book the room, we’ll ask you to fill out a short registration form, and provide evidence of your relevant professional qualifications and appropriate professional insurance. This is simply part of our onboarding process and helps us maintain a professional and welcoming environment for practitioners and their clients. 

4. You’re ready to book

Once we’ve completed the onboarding process and you’re happy with the space, we’ll give you access to our online booking calendar - you’ll be able to see live availability and book the room for the time you need. 

All practitioners must agree to our terms and conditions before using the room. 

Ad-hoc bookings

For occasional bookings, simply: choose your date and time on our live availability calendar → book online → pay securely at the time of booking. Your booking will be confirmed automatically once payment has been made. 

Regular bookings

If you’d like the same time each week, please get in touch with us directly. We’ll agree a regular slot with you and reserve it on our calendar so that it isn’t available for other bookings. Regular bookings are paid by bank transfer, usually on an agreed monthly basis.
